Wood-Fired, Gas, or Electric: Choosing the Right Pizza Oven for Your Kitchen
Buying a pizza oven means choosing between very different heating philosophies, and the right choice depends heavily on how often you cook, how much space you have, and how much heat management you're willing to learn.
1. Wood-Fired Ovens: Maximum Flavor, Maximum Effort
Wood-fired ovens can reach 480 degrees Celsius and impart a subtle smokiness impossible to replicate with other fuel sources, but they require significant skill to manage fire placement and heat retention consistently.
2. Gas Ovens: Convenience With Consistent Heat
Gas-powered pizza ovens reach high temperatures quickly and maintain them steadily with a simple dial, trading a small amount of smoky flavor for dramatically easier day-to-day operation.
3. Electric Ovens: Best for Indoor Use
Electric pizza ovens are the only realistic option for indoor or apartment use without ventilation concerns, and modern models can still reach 400 degrees Celsius or higher in a compact countertop footprint.
4. Heat Retention Materials Matter
Ovens with thick refractory stone or ceramic floors retain heat far more evenly than thin metal alternatives, directly affecting how consistently the crust browns across multiple bakes in a row.
5. Recovery Time Between Bakes
A key but often overlooked spec is recovery time — how quickly the oven floor returns to peak temperature after each pizza. Ovens with poor recovery produce increasingly pale crusts on the third or fourth pie.
6. Portable Versus Built-In
Portable countertop ovens offer flexibility for renters or those short on space, while built-in outdoor ovens deliver higher maximum temperatures and larger cooking surfaces for entertaining groups.
7. Matching the Oven to Your Habits
Occasional weekend cooks are usually better served by a gas or electric model for convenience, while dedicated hobbyists who value the ritual and flavor payoff often find wood-fired ovens worth the extra effort.
